The Sabrina Cohen Foundation (SCF) is a 501c3 nonprofit organization dedicated to developing adaptive fitness and recreational programs that provide a better quality of life for individuals living with paralysis and various disabilities.

In 2016, SCF launched “Adaptive Beach Days,” a twice-monthly, pop-up program that provides full-service access into the ocean with the help of trained staff and volunteers, access decks, beach wheelchairs and other adaptive equipment. To date, we have welcomed thousands of residents throughout South Florida and tourists from all over the world to experience beach access like never before.

With the success of our “Adaptive Beach Days” program, opening “Sabrina’s Playground,” word of mouth and social media, SCF has attracted local, national and international attention. Today, we are expanding from “pop-up” programming to building a permanent Center for year round beach access, providing even greater opportunities for the disabled community. The development of our “Adaptive Recreation Center” will be a first-of-a-kind oceanfront facility on the east coast catering exclusively to individuals with mobility challenges – from children to adults to seniors. Visitors will indulge in a uniquely empowering experience, combining indoor and beachside physical fitness with recreational activities that promote mental and spiritual wellness in one central, safe and comfortable location. The Center will feature 3 floors of fitness and therapy spaces and rooftop pool, plus full-service beachside and water activities.

Adaptive Beach Days

Living in South FLorida, access to the beach and ocean is essential to our well being and should be available to everyone. Our program provides access to the beach using a platform of decks and mats over the sand, beach wheelchairs and specialized staff/volunteers. Adaptive beach activities include: Access to Ocean/Aqua Therapy; Adaptive Surf/Water Sports; Art Therapy Chair Yoga/Meditation.

Sabrina's Playground

The first fully accessible playground in Miami Beach at 6475 Collins Avenue. Built with residents and visitors with disabilities in mind, in partnership with the Sabrina Cohen Foundation, the city constructed the public space with a design to enable children of all abilities to play together.
